
中间件在现代企业架构中扮演着至关重要的角色,其主要功能是为各类应用程序提供通信和数据管理服务。随着技术的发展和业务需求的不断变化,中间件的性能直接影响到系统的效率。中间件性能基准测试是评估这些系统性能的有效工具,它帮助企业在选择与实施中间件时做出更科学的决策。
中间件性能基准测试的目的在于量化各种中间件产品在特定条件下的性能表现。这些测试不仅涵盖了响应时间与吞吐量等基本指标,还涉及资源使用率和并发处理能力等深入评估。通过基准测试,企业可以获得哪些产品在其特定业务场景下表现优异,从而做出更合理的选择。这样,找到合适的中间件解决方案不仅可以提高业务效率,还能节约经营成本。
解读中间件性能基准测试的关键指标,要了解不同测试类型的意义。常见的指标包括请求处理时间、错误率、并发连接数、资源利用率等。每一项指标都反映了中间件在特定场景下的能力和稳定性。例如,请求处理时间是衡量中间件响应速度的重要指标,而高并发处理能力则可以证明其处理大量请求的能力。此外,错误率的高低直接关系到中间件的可靠性,错误率过高可能意味着系统在高负载下不稳定,影响用户体验。
基于以上内容,本文将深入探讨中间件性能基准测试的重要性,并详细解读相关关键指标,希望能为企业在中间件选型和优化系统性能方面提供一些有价值的参考。
中间件性能基准测试的重要性
中间件性能基准测试至关重要,其意义不仅体现在对中间件自身性能的评估上,更在于为企业的整体 IT 架构提供支撑。在企业选购中间件时,性能是一个不可忽视的因素。通过性能基准测试,企业可以:
-
评估产品质量:中间件市场竞争激烈,提供类似功能的产品层出不穷。在这种情况下,性能基准测试可以帮助企业更直观地评估哪个产品最适合其特定业务需求。
-
指导实施决策:在部署中间件之前,了解其性能评估结果可以帮助 IT 团队做出更科学的决策,避免后期由于性能问题造成项目的失败或成本的增加。
-
优化系统资源配置:基准测试的结果可以为系统资源的配置提供数据依据,帮助企业合理分配计算和存储资源,提高整体系统的运营效率。
-
降低维护成本:通过选择性能好的中间件,企业可以显著降低系统故障率,从而减少维护成本和损失。
中间件性能基准测试的关键指标
在进行中间件性能基准测试时,需要关注多个关键指标,以下是一些最常用的指标及其解读:
请求处理时间
请求处理时间是描述中间件响应用户请求的速度指标。具体来说,它是指用户提交请求到中间件,并接收到最终响应所消耗的时间。这个指标直接关系到用户体验,尤其是在实时性要求高的应用场景中。
通常,请求处理时间受到多种因素的影响,包括网络延迟、服务器的处理能力和中间件自身的优化程度。一个好的中间件应具有较低的请求处理时间,这意味着它能够快速响应用户请求,快速处理数据、产生结果。
吞吐量
吞吐量是指在单位时间内,中间件能够处理的请求数量。这个指标反映了中间件的并发处理能力和整体性能。高吞吐量意味着系统在高负载下依然能保持良好的响应速度,有效支持用户的需求。
在基准测试中,吞吐量的测量通常围绕不同的并发连接数进行,通过不同压力条件下的测试,得到系统在不同场景下最大处理能力的评估。以此,企业可以通过调节系统参数来优化系统性能,提升可用性。
错误率
错误率是指在给定时间段内,系统出现错误的请求比例。这个指标直观地反映了中间件在高负载下的稳定性和可靠性。错误率过高预示着系统不可用性,例如用户请求失败、系统崩溃等。
低错误率是中间件可靠性的重要体现,可以确保业务连续性和用户满意度。在基准测试中,对于错误类型和频发原因进行分析,可以帮助团队找到潜在的风险,并及时采取措施以减少故障发生的频率。
并发连接数
并发连接数是指系统在同一时间内能够处理的用户请求数量。这一指标对中间件的性能评估至关重要,尤其是在面临高并发请求的互联网应用场景中。
很明显,并发连接数的提高要求中间件必须具备更强大的资源调度能力及系统负载能力。在进行性能基准测试时,通过逐步增加并发请求的数量,分析其对响应时间和错误率的影响,可以帮助企业选择更合适的中间件产品,以应对未来可能面临的高并发挑战。
选择合适的中间件产品
在选择合适的中间件产品时,企业应该综合考虑性能、稳定性和价格等多个方面。普元中间件作为一种受欢迎的解决方案,其凭借卓越的性能和丰富的实用案例,成为许多企业的首选。
始终以用户为中心的普元中间件,确保了高的请求处理速度并且具备强有力的错误处理中能力,能够帮助企业应对不同行业场景下的挑战。此外,普元还提供了良好的技术支持,帮助企业在实施和调优中间件性能时,快速定位和解决问题。
将普元与其他竞争对手(如阿里、腾讯、用友或金蝶等)进行比较,可以发现普元在中间件性能方面的独特优势。普元的高并发处理能力使其在金融、电商等行业广泛应用,同时能够为这些行业提供稳定的技术支持。
FAQ:中间件性能基准测试常见问题
中间件性能基准测试一般包括哪些测试类型?
中间件性能基准测试一般包括以下几种测试类型:负载测试、压力测试、稳定性测试和兼容性测试。负载测试旨在检验中间件在正常负载情况下的表现,通过模拟真实用户的操作,观察系统的响应时间和吞吐量。压力测试则是通过不断增加负载,直到系统达到其上限,来评估中间件的极限性能,确定其最大处理能力和稳定性。稳定性测试专注于评估中间件在持续运行一段时间后的性能表现,确保在长时间运作的情况下不会出现性能衰退或崩溃。兼容性测试则验证中间件与现有系统、平台和其他软件的兼容性,确保不同组件能无缝工作。
基准测试结果如何指导中间件的选型和优化?
基准测试结果为中间件的选型和优化提供了重要依据。通过对比不同中间件产品在某些关键指标上的表现,企业可明确哪些产品更适合自身的需求。例如,如果某个产品在处理请求的速度和稳定性测试中的成绩优异,则在实际应用中,它将有效支持企业的高负载场景。同样,通过基准测试确认系统在使用某中间件后的性能表现,能够为后续系统优化、资源分配及架构规划提供方向,帮助企业实现更高效的资源管理与使用,进而降低项目运行的金融成本与风险。
如何提高中间件性能?
提高中间件性能需要从多方面入手。可以通过优化中间件的配置参数,如线程池大小、连接数限制等,来提高性能。此外,定期更新中间件软件,确保使用最新版本,以获取更好的性能和安全性。合理设计应用程序架构,确保对中间件的调用尽量高效,同时减少冗余请求。还有,定期进行性能监控和基准测试,根据测试结果做出相应调整,从长远来看,可以提升中间件整体性能与稳定性。最后,选择高性能的硬件设备和网络基础设施,支持中间件更好地发挥其功能。
使用普元中间件的优势有哪些?
普元中间件以其高度的稳定性、易用性和优质的技术支持而受到用户青睐。其性能优越,能够确保低延迟和高吞吐量,适合各类商业应用。普元中间件还支持高度的扩展性,企业可随着业务的增长而灵活调整系统规模。此外,普元提供极好的社区支持和用户反馈机制,有助于用户在遇到技术问题时能快速获得帮助。通过持续的优化和更新,普元中间件加盟了最新最有效的技术进步,确保用户始终能在安全与高效中获取最佳体验。
企业在中间件基准测试中应该关注什么?
在中间件基准测试中,企业应关注以下几个方面:要明确测试目的,清晰哪些性能指标是确保系统高效运行的关键。要确保测试环境尽可能符合实际运行环境,以确保测试结果的真实性和可靠性。然后,应该设置合适的测试方案,涵盖多种负载场景,便于全面评估中间件性能。企业还应在测试过程中确保数据收集的准确性和完整性,为后续分析提供可靠基础。最后,不仅要关注测试数据本身,还要深入分析性能瓶颈并制定相应的优化策略及实施计划。
总结与展望
中间件性能基准测试是企业在数字化转型过程中不可或缺的一部分。及时、科学的基准测试能够帮助企业发现潜在的性能问题,合理配置资源,最终实现业务流程的优化和高效运营。在了解和解读基准测试的关键指标后,企业能够从容选择最适合的中间件产品。
随着技术的不断进步,中间件背后的技术也在飞速变化。企业需要关注行业发展动态,并根据实际情况调整自身的技术架构和中间件解决方案。普元中间件凭借其出色的技术优势和良好的应用案例,将继续引领行业发展,为更多企业提供支持。归根结底,企业在进行中间件性能基准测试时,要以提高用户体验和业务运营效率为目标,确保在日益竞争的市场环境中立于不败之地。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。

